Rosedale - Guerilla Bay · Urban Centre
How people move — recent moves within Australia and arrivals from overseas.
Far fewer people are moving into Rosedale - Guerilla Bay (L) compared to other parts of the country. Only 32.4% of residents have changed homes in the last five years, which is well below the national figure. This suggests a very stable population where people tend to stay put for long periods.
People who moved in the last five years.
The proportion of people who moved in the last five years is 32.4%, which is lower than most similar areas and well below the New South Wales figure of 39.9%. This rate has fallen 3.0 percentage points since 2011.
